Free Admission At The Atlanta Botanical Garden

Neighborhood: Midtown

How’s this for an unexpected Valentine’s Day treat? The Atlanta Botanical Garden will be free to visit for everyone this entire weekend. The garden’s free admission offer was created in memory of media proprietor and philanthropist Anne Cox Chambers.

Valentine’s Day Hans Solo Party

Neighborhood: Inman Park

If you’re flying solo this Valentine’s Day, Hampton + Hudson is hosting a perfectly themed Valentine’s Day party ideal for singles. The restaurant’s Valentine’s Day Hans Solo Party will feature a DJ and a handful of drink specials. There will be $5 Solo cocktail specials, as well as $2 Solo cup beer specials. And "Star Wars" will, of course, be playing on all televisions.

Artful Stories At The Michael C. Carlos Museum

Neighborhood: Druid Hills

The Michael C. Carlos Museum is once again holding an event perfect for littles ones. This weekend, the museum will host Artful Stories: Hanuman’s Adventure from Indian Tales Anthology. As part of the event, children will learn the exciting feats of the monkey god, Hanuman. They will then explore the "Transcendent Deities of India" exhibit, and later head to the museum’s studio to create Hanuman-inspired crowns.

Mardi Gras Streetcar Adventure

Neighborhood: Downtown

New Orleans may be hundreds of miles away, but the good times will still be rolling right here in Atlanta. Described as “Atlanta's largest Mardi Gras event,” the Mardi Gras Streetcar Adventure will take attendees to various locations throughout downtown Atlanta and Old Fourth Ward. At these locations, there will be food and drink specials, complimentary drinks and shots, and a live New Orleans street band.

NETHERWORLD: Scream In The Dark

Neighborhood: Stone Mountain

For those who have grown tired of romantic dinners for Valentine’s Day, check out Scream In The Dark 2020. Presented by NETHERWORLD, the one-night-only event invites scare-hungry sweethearts to “Navigate the darkened corridors of NETHERWORLD with only a small LED candle to light your way.” Tickets to Scream In The Dark 2020 can be purchased for $25.95.
